FRANKFORT — Police launched a homicide investigation after finding a body in a Frankfort home.
Police discovered a woman’s body in the back bedroom of a mobile home on Elm Street at about 8:30 p.m. Wednesday, Benzie County Undersheriff Bill Sholten said.
Frankfort police officers and Benzie deputies went to the home after family of the woman called police. They were concerned because they hadn’t heard from her in a while, Sholten said. She was identified by police as Valerie M. Smith.
Police found the body and called in the Michigan State Police crime lab.
“It was immediately evident that there had been foul play,” Sholten said.
Sholten declined to provide further details and deferred comment to Frankfort Chief Keith Redder, who couldn’t immediately be reached for comment Thursday morning.
Sholten said investigators believe the case is connected to a felonious assault Monday in Manistee County, though he wouldn’t provide details.
Robert Lester Cheek, 54, of Frankfort, was arraigned Wednesday on felony counts of assault with intent to do great bodily harm and assault with a dangerous weapon. He remains in jail.
The victim in that incident allegedly was assaulted in his home outside Bear Lake in Manistee County’s Pleasanton Township on Monday evening, police said.
